IDEX stands for interior design examination.
As of October 19, 2008, the IDEX®
California became the only examination required to fulfill the examination portion of the certification process in California.
No longer do we require the combination of the CCRE and one of the three national examinations (CQRID, NCIDQ, NKBA).
The cost to take the IDEX California®
is $300.00 plus a $75.00 testing center fee. It is an online only examination and will be given for a month in the Spring (April/May) and a month in the Fall (October). See exam dates.
To take the IDEX California®
, candidates will first have to apply to become a CID
in order to have their education or work experience verified.
The minimum requirements to take the IDEX will be two years (40 Semester Units or 60 quarter credits) of interior design education (not including general subjects) or 5 years (9,000 hours) of diversified interior design working experience.
Passing the IDEX California® will not make you a CID, you will still have to meet one of the four codified categories. See How to Become a Certified Interior Designer.
